Behind The Lens
Location
I was photographing American Bald Eagles along the waterway between Illinois and Iowa on a cold yet clear January day. There are locks and dams there which prevent the water from freezing which makes it an ideal location to photograph birds of prey as they hunt for food.Time
I was out there from early morning until the sun went down. If you are trying to photograph wildlife, you must assume you are going to be outside in the elements most of the day, so dress accordingly.Lighting
Nature and changing your settings are how you will be able to light your subject. If the subject is moving, then you will have to capture your image either by hand holding and panning to follow the eagle or by purchasing an expensive tripod and head that allows you to swivel and pan the eagle in flight.Equipment
I have a Canon EOS 7D Rebel T1I. I used a 100 - 400 mm lens. I handheld my camera, panned the eagle in flight, and captured the shot.Inspiration
It is my passion to photograph wildlife in their natural environment to teach young adults and children about the importance of preserving our natural resources. I also want to inspire people look up from their phones, tablets, and even watches and notice the beauty that surrounds them every day.Editing
I don't believe in much post-processing because that renders the image to become digital art and not a true representation of either the wildlife or its environment. The most I probably did was to crop the image and adjust the white balance.In my camera bag
I usually have one or two camera bodies, multiple lenses, extra cards, and EXTRA batteries.Feedback
Protect your equipment from the elements. Protect yourself by layering your clothing. Be aware of the natural light and background. Always have extra batteries. Finally, remember to have fun and to enjoy the beauty around you.
